Personally, I think that the value of which is the better console should be looked at for what the console was originally made for: gaming.

As far as I can tell, the only focus of Microsoft is to all the media related extras, if they can even be called that at this point seeing as that is their main advertising focus. You can watch your favorite movies, shows, and other such stuff with the command of your voice. How does any of that develop the gamer's gaming experience from the previous generation?

Continuing on, Sony main focus is the new sharing function, well more online interaction I should say, and the touchpad on the remote. This is more in lines of developing and providing a gamer with more GAMING experiences. I personally don't care much for sharing as I dislike online co-op. Adding to this, in my opinion, it seems to me that Sony has somewhat been forcing their users to HAVE to do online co-op. I found myself in situations where online co-op is the only form of multiplayer, and with this, even having as far as needing it for an achievement in some games. I like co-op to play with my friends, not random strangers online. Finally, I have yet to see a game released for Sony's new console to really incorporate the new controller feature, so I can't say whether that makes me like it more or less yet.

Concluding my points is Nintendo. In my opinion, the reason that people dislike the new Nintendo console so much, is because all they see it is as is like an add on to the previous console with the new controller. I think it was a bad part on Nintendo as it is a brand new way of playing, so it should have gotten it's own new original name. I have already seen a few games taking advantage of the new function, and I can say it is a very fun new innovative way to play games. Moving back to other dislikes, another one is there isn't much variety with the games for Nintendo's newest console. I concur with those statements. It seems to me that Nintendo isn't giving their newest console the attention that it needs. Instead, they have given more of their better known titles to their newest handheld system. However, even with this, Nintendo's console has still done more for me with enhancing my gaming experience than Microsoft's or Sony's console.

With this, I can safely say that the Wii U is obviously my favorite new generation console. I want to add one more thing, with the Wii U I also don't need to beg my friends, or buy them all Wii U's so that we may can enjoy the games it offers together. xp
